LPT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

418 of the 4,561 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Liberty Property Trust (LPT)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$7.5B — up 7.4% from $6.98B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 60 funds opened new LPT positions and 30 closed out — a net gain of 30 holders — while 169 added to existing stakes and 116 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Long Pond Capital, adding an estimated $61M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$140M.
